doctor it hurts when I do this

PXE boot MAC address 00:e0:81:77:e8:78, interface nfe0
uvm_fault(0xd0a36200, 0x0, 0, 1) -> e
kernel: page fault trap, code=0
Stopped at get_hibernate_io_function+0x28: repe cmpsb (%esi),%es:(%edi)

Well stop doing that.

*sigh* yes I know I am dabbleing with dark forces I don't fully understand and should probably stop. but what the hell it's the weekend
I am allowed a bit of fun every now and then, right.

so.. I am trying to setup an i386 system for netbooting, the smart way would be to install to the actual i386 then copy the filesystem to the fileserver, the stupid way(my way) is to untar the sets and try to reproduce the rest of the install script.

And just because thats not stupid enough, I am doing this on a spare amd64 system 'cause I don't want loose my net connection through the alix the netboot tree is intended for.

As a bonus the bsd.rd boot just fine.

dmesg and trace to follow but quick question on MAKEDEV first
to get the i386 dev entrys I ran the i386 MAKEDEV in the diskless client tree "/diskless/firewall/dev/MAKEDEV" and it *appered* to do the correct thing.

However I ran it from an amd64 kernel is this ok or does it need to run under a i386 kernel

dmesg (actually a serial console dump)
PhoenixBIOS 4.0 Release 6.1
C>> OpenBSD/i386 PXEBOOT 3.17
boot>
booting tftp:/bsd: 8288508+1101960 [52+372864+359455]=0x9a77cc
entry point at 0x200120

[ using 732744 bytes of bsd ELF symbol table ]
Copyright (c) 1982, 1986, 1989, 1991, 1993
        The Regents of the University of California.  All rights reserved.
Copyright (c) 1995-2012 OpenBSD. All rights reserved. http://www.OpenBSD.org

OpenBSD 5.2 (GENERIC) #278: Wed Aug  1 10:04:16 MDT 2012
    dera...@i386.openbsd.org:/usr/src/sys/arch/i386/compile/GENERIC
cpu0: Dual-Core AMD Opteron(tm) Processor 2222 SE ("AuthenticAMD" 686-class, 102
4KB L2 cache) 3.01 GHz
cpu0: Dual-Core AMD Opteron(tm) Processor 2222 SE ("AuthenticAMD" 686-[105/1981]
4KB L2 cache) 3.01 GHz
cpu0: FPU,V86,DE,PSE,TSC,MSR,PAE,MCE,CX8,APIC,SEP,MTRR,PGE,MCA,CMOV,PAT,PSE36,CF
LUSH,MMX,FXSR,SSE,SSE2,HTT,NXE,MMXX,FFXSR,LONG,3DNOW2,3DNOW,SSE3,CX16,LAHF,SVM
real mem  = 3454894080 (3294MB)
avail mem = 3387609088 (3230MB)
mainbus0 at root
bios0 at mainbus0: AT/286+ BIOS, date 11/07/08, BIOS32 rev. 0 @ 0xfdd34, SMBIOS
rev. 2.4 @ 0xcdf6b000 (36 entries)
bios0: vendor Phoenix Technologies Ltd. version "S2912-E V4.00" date 11/07/2008
bios0: empty empty
acpi0 at bios0: rev 2
acpi0: sleep states S0 S1 S4 S5
acpi0: tables DSDT FACP SSDT SRAT SPCR MCFG HPET APIC BOOT
acpi0: wakeup devices PCI0(S5) USB0(S3) USB2(S3) MAC0(S5) MAC2(S5) P2P0(S5) KBC0
(S4) MSE0(S4) XVR0(S5) XVR2(S5) XVR5(S5) HTX_(S5)
acpitimer0 at acpi0: 3579545 Hz, 24 bits
acpimcfg0 at acpi0 addr 0xe0000000, bus 0-4
acpihpet0 at acpi0: 25000000 Hz
acpimadt0 at acpi0 addr 0xfee00000: PC-AT compat
cpu0 at mainbus0: apid 0 (boot processor)
cpu0: apic clock running at 200MHz
cpu at mainbus0: not configured
cpu0: apic clock running at 200MHz [84/1981]
cpu at mainbus0: not configured
cpu at mainbus0: not configured
cpu at mainbus0: not configured
ioapic0 at mainbus0: apid 4 pa 0xfec00000, version 11, 24 pins
acpiprt0 at acpi0: bus 0 (PCI0)
acpiprt1 at acpi0: bus 1 (P2P0)
acpiprt2 at acpi0: bus 4 (XVR0)
acpiprt3 at acpi0: bus 3 (XVR2)
acpiprt4 at acpi0: bus 2 (XVR5)
acpiprt5 at acpi0: bus -1 (HTX_)
acpicpu0 at acpi0: C3, C2, PSS
acpibtn0 at acpi0: PWRB
bios0: ROM list: 0xc0000/0x9000 0xc9000/0x1800
ipmi at mainbus0 not configured
cpu0: PowerNow! K8 3001 MHz: speeds: 3000 2800 2600 2400 2200 2000 1800 1000 MHz
pci0 at mainbus0 bus 0: configuration mode 1 (bios)
"NVIDIA MCP55 Memory" rev 0xa2 at pci0 dev 0 function 0 not configured
pcib0 at pci0 dev 1 function 0 "NVIDIA MCP55 ISA" rev 0xa3
nviic0 at pci0 dev 1 function 1 "NVIDIA MCP55 SMBus" rev 0xa3
iic0 at nviic0
spdmem0 at iic0 addr 0x50: 1GB DDR2 SDRAM registered cmd/addr parity, data ECC P
C2-5300CL5
spdmem0 at iic0 addr 0x50: 1GB DDR2 SDRAM registered cmd/addr parity, d[63/1981]
C2-5300CL5
spdmem1 at iic0 addr 0x51: 1GB DDR2 SDRAM registered cmd/addr parity, data ECC P
C2-5300CL5
spdmem2 at iic0 addr 0x54: 1GB DDR2 SDRAM registered cmd/addr parity, data ECC P
C2-5300CL5
spdmem3 at iic0 addr 0x55: 1GB DDR2 SDRAM registered cmd/addr parity, data ECC P
C2-5300CL5
iic1 at nviic0
adt0 at iic1 addr 0x2c: adt7476 rev 0x69
lm1 at iic1 addr 0x2d: W83627HF
adt1 at iic1 addr 0x2e: adt7476 rev 0x69
ohci0 at pci0 dev 2 function 0 "NVIDIA MCP55 USB" rev 0xa1: apic 4 int 10, versi
on 1.0, legacy support
ehci0 at pci0 dev 2 function 1 "NVIDIA MCP55 USB" rev 0xa2: apic 4 int 11
ehci0: timed out waiting for BIOS
usb0 at ehci0: USB revision 2.0
uhub0 at usb0 "NVIDIA EHCI root hub" rev 2.00/1.00 addr 1
pciide0 at pci0 dev 4 function 0 "NVIDIA MCP55 IDE" rev 0xa1: DMA, channel 0 con
figured to compatibility, channel 1 configured to compatibility
pciide0: channel 0 disabled (no drives)
pciide0: channel 1 disabled (no drives)
pciide1 at pci0 dev 5 function 0 "NVIDIA MCP55 SATA" rev 0xa3: DMA
pciide0: channel 1 disabled (no drives) [42/1981]
pciide1 at pci0 dev 5 function 0 "NVIDIA MCP55 SATA" rev 0xa3: DMA
pciide1: using apic 4 int 10 for native-PCI interrupt
pciide2 at pci0 dev 5 function 1 "NVIDIA MCP55 SATA" rev 0xa3: DMA
pciide2: using apic 4 int 11 for native-PCI interrupt
pciide3 at pci0 dev 5 function 2 "NVIDIA MCP55 SATA" rev 0xa3: DMA
pciide3: using apic 4 int 10 for native-PCI interrupt
ppb0 at pci0 dev 6 function 0 "NVIDIA MCP55 PCI-PCI" rev 0xa2
pci1 at ppb0 bus 1
vga1 at pci1 dev 4 function 0 "ATI ES1000" rev 0x02
wsdisplay0 at vga1 mux 1: console (80x25, vt100 emulation)
wsdisplay0: screen 1-5 added (80x25, vt100 emulation)
radeondrm0 at vga1: apic 4 int 5
drm0 at radeondrm0
nfe0 at pci0 dev 8 function 0 "NVIDIA MCP55 LAN" rev 0xa3: apic 4 int 11, addres
s 00:e0:81:77:e8:78
eephy0 at nfe0 phy 0: 88E1149 Gigabit PHY, rev. 1
nfe1 at pci0 dev 9 function 0 "NVIDIA MCP55 LAN" rev 0xa3: apic 4 int 10, addres
s 00:e0:81:77:e8:79
eephy1 at nfe1 phy 1: 88E1149 Gigabit PHY, rev. 1
ppb1 at pci0 dev 10 function 0 "NVIDIA MCP55 PCIE" rev 0xa3
pci2 at ppb1 bus 2
ppb2 at pci0 dev 13 function 0 "NVIDIA MCP55 PCIE" rev 0xa3
pci2 at ppb1 bus 2 [21/1981]
ppb2 at pci0 dev 13 function 0 "NVIDIA MCP55 PCIE" rev 0xa3
pci3 at ppb2 bus 3
ppb3 at pci0 dev 15 function 0 "NVIDIA MCP55 PCIE" rev 0xa3
pci4 at ppb3 bus 4
pchb0 at pci0 dev 24 function 0 "AMD AMD64 0Fh HyperTransport" rev 0x00
pchb1 at pci0 dev 24 function 1 "AMD AMD64 0Fh Address Map" rev 0x00
pchb2 at pci0 dev 24 function 2 "AMD AMD64 0Fh DRAM Cfg" rev 0x00
kate0 at pci0 dev 24 function 3 "AMD AMD64 0Fh Misc Cfg" rev 0x00: core rev JH-F
3
pchb3 at pci0 dev 25 function 0 "AMD AMD64 0Fh HyperTransport" rev 0x00
pchb4 at pci0 dev 25 function 1 "AMD AMD64 0Fh Address Map" rev 0x00
pchb5 at pci0 dev 25 function 2 "AMD AMD64 0Fh DRAM Cfg" rev 0x00
kate1 at pci0 dev 25 function 3 "AMD AMD64 0Fh Misc Cfg" rev 0x00: core rev JH-F
3
isa0 at pcib0
isadma0 at isa0
com0 at isa0 port 0x3f8/8 irq 4: ns16550a, 16 byte fifo
com0: console
pckbc0 at isa0 port 0x60/5
pckbd0 at pckbc0 (kbd slot)
pckbc0: using irq 1 for kbd slot
wskbd0 at pckbd0: console keyboard, using wsdisplay0
pcppi0 at isa0 port 0x61
spkr0 at pcppi0
lpt0 at isa0 port 0x378/4 irq 7
wbsio0 at isa0 port 0x2e/2: W83627HF rev 0x41
lm2 at wbsio0 port 0xc00/8: W83627HF
npx0 at isa0 port 0xf0/16: reported by CPUID; using exception 16
fdc0 at isa0 port 0x3f0/6 irq 6 drq 2
usb1 at ohci0: USB revision 1.0
uhub1 at usb1 "NVIDIA OHCI root hub" rev 1.00/1.00 addr 1
mtrr: Pentium Pro MTRR support
lm1: disabling sensors due to alias with lm2
vscsi0 at root
scsibus0 at vscsi0: 256 targets
softraid0 at root
scsibus1 at softraid0: 256 targets
PXE boot MAC address 00:e0:81:77:e8:78, interface nfe0
uvm_fault(0xd0a36200, 0x0, 0, 1) -> e
kernel: page fault trap, code=0
Stopped at get_hibernate_io_function+0x28: repe cmpsb (%esi),%es:(%edi)
ddb> trace
get_hibernate_io_function(0,d0a2a278,d0c1c000,2,0) at get_hibernate_io_function
+0x28
get_hibernate_info(d0ba9c4c,0,200,d03db1bd,d4530f00) at get_hibernate_info+0x24

hibernate_resume(d42fc000,0,4000,d0ba9e94,d0ba9eb8) at hibernate_resume+0x43
diskconf(d08b88dd,0,d08bf589,0,0) at diskconf+0x138
main(d02004cd,d02004d5,0,0,0) at main+0x565
ddb>

Reply via email to